WestJet dropping non-reclinable economy seats after passenger backlash
ShareShareShareShareShare

WestJet Airlines said on Friday it will scrap non-reclinable economy seating on certain Boeing 737 jets, following a slew of complaints and videos on social media showing travelers’ knees pressed up against the seats ahead of them.

The Canadian carrier said in a statement it will return to its prior standard economy seat configuration after reviewing operational data and feedback from travelers.

WestJet’s rollout last year of the reconfigured seats on the planes to make room for more spacious premium seating up front was widely viewed as a test of the limits of add-on culture.
